Baldor Specialty Foods, Inc. today announced that it is close to finalizing the acquisition of Merex Food Corp., a leading produce importer for the North American market. The Bon Campo line, exclusive to Merex, is a specialty food industry pioneer--the company introduced exotic products to the mainstream market over 20 years ago. By educating the consumer with recipes on every package, once-exotic items like sun-dried tomatoes, porcini mushrooms, radicchio, baby potatoes and shallots are now a staple in today's marketplace. Upon completion of the acquisition, the sales of these items would be incorporated into Baldor's I.P.E.X. division -- the Company's worldwide, off-shore network of farmers, marketers, and distributors, which ensure customers have a steady, affordable, year-round source of products. I.P.E.X. serves as Baldor's global marketplace for consumers in search of the world's finest produce and packaged goods.
Kevin Murphy, Baldor's CEO said: "I am happy about this merger as Baldor will now be able to provide our customers with the Bon Campo line and expand on its offerings. We continue to broaden our scope and product line while maintaining top level service." David Bloomberg, CEO of Merex said: "The Bon Campo line currently enjoys a good consumer franchise. Further growth is planned through an extensive, exciting line extension program featuring several new products that require the "state of the art" new facility at Baldor. We are all very excited about the future."
Dedicated to providing the finest and freshest produce and products, Baldor is one of the largest importers and distributors in the Northeastern United States. Recently relocated to a 200,000 square foot green facility in the Hunts Point section of the Bronx, Baldor is approved by the FDA and USDA, and is among the few facilities in the United States to be HACCP (Hazard Analysis Critical Control Points) accredited. This system that is now used at all stages of food production as an effective tool for protecting public health and food safety would enhance the already prestigious Bon Campo line of products. Boasting the most extensive culinary quality assurance program available, Baldor prides itself on providing a clean environment that ensures employee and product safety in which now will include the future growth of the Bon Campo product line.
Long a leading food importer and distributor to industry professionals, with the acquisition of Merex, Baldor would be poised to further extend deep-rooted relationships with local and international farmers, artisans and producers directly to the consumer.
ABOUT BALDOR SPECIALTY FOODS, INC.
Dedicated to sourcing the finest and freshest produce and products, Baldor Specialty Foods, Inc. is one of the largest importers and distributors of fresh produce in the Northeastern United States. Building on relationships with domestic farmers and international growers, Baldor is the hub of a worldwide network that provides its customers with fresh produce on a daily basis. Headquartered in a new state-of-the art 200,000 square foot facility in the Bronx, New York, Baldor continues to fill new specialty food niches in the marketplace.
